The compliance of purchasing Sator (GLM) in America

**Compliance Description for Purchasing Sator (GLM) in America** **Regulatory Framework**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C): The SEC may classify certain digital assets, including Sator (GLM), as securities. It is important for users to understand the implications of this classification on their investments and any associated regulatory requirements.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CFTC): While Sator (GLM) is primarily categorized differently from commodities like Bitcoin, the CFTC still plays a role in overseeing derivatives and futures that may involve digital assets. Users should be aware of how this might affect their trading strategies. Financial Crimes Enforcement Network (FinCEN): FinCEN mandates compliance with anti-money laundering (AML) and know-your-customer (KYC) regulations for platforms facilitating the purchase of Sator (GLM). This means exchanges must verify the identity of users to prevent illicit activities and ensure a secure trading environment. **Compliance Considerations for Users** Tax Obligations: The Internal Revenue Service (IRS) treats cryptocurrencies, including Sator (GLM), as property for tax purposes. Users are responsible for keeping accurate records of their transactions, as they may be subject to capital gains taxes upon selling or trading their holdings. Privacy and Security: When purchasing Sator (GLM) from exchanges that require KYC verification, users must ensure their personal information is adequately protected. Engaging with reputable exchanges that implement robust security measures is essential to safeguarding sensitive data. State-Level Regulations: Different states may have unique laws regarding the purchase and sale of cryptocurrencies. Users should familiarize themselves with their respective state regulations to ensure compliance and avoid potential legal complications. **Best Practices for Users** Stay Informed: Regulatory landscapes for digital assets like Sator (GLM) are constantly evolving. Users should monitor updates from regulatory bodies, including the SEC and FinCEN, to stay informed about changes that may impact their ability to trade or hold these assets. Use Reputable Exchanges: Select exchanges that adhere to AML and KYC regulations to ensure that all transactions are conducted within a compliant framework. This reduces the risk of encountering fraudulent activities and enhances overall transaction security. Record Keeping: Maintain thorough documentation of all transactions involving Sator (GLM). This includes purchase dates, amounts, and any corresponding fees. Proper record-keeping is vital for tax reporting and potential audits by regulatory authorities. **Conclusion** For individuals looking to purchase Sator (GLM) in the United States, understanding and adhering to compliance requirements is essential. By familiarizing themselves with the regulatory landscape, keeping abreast of changes, and following best practices, users can navigate the acquisition of Sator (GLM) confidently and legally. Being proactive in compliance helps ensure a seamless experience and minimizes the risk of legal issues.
